CVE-2009-2635 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. PHP remote file inclusion vulnerability in toolbar_ext.php in the RealEstateManager (com_realestatemanager) component 1.0 Basic for Joomla! all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code via a URL in the mosConfig_absolute_path parameter.. EPSS estimates a 2.09%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
